Kisan Law College Eligibility
Eligibility for scholarships generally centers on a combination of academic achievement and social/economic background. For merit scholarships, candidates typically need at least 80% marks in Class 12 or equivalent, or top percentile performance in CLAT/entrance exams. Need-based awards may require proof of annual family income below INR 2–4 lakh, with special quotas for SC/ST and EWS categories. Sports-based awards often ask for district/state/national level certificates, while single girl child and alumni scholarships have specific documentation requirements.

Kisan Law College Scholarship Details
The following table summarizes the principal scholarships offered at Kisan Law College, Jaipur, including eligibility and benefits. Final awards are subject to document verification and may be limited by annual seat and quota availability.
Scholarship Name | Eligibility Criteria | Benefit | Notes (if any) |
Merit-Based Scholarship | Class 12 marks above 80% or top 10 percentile in CLAT/entrance exam | 25% to 50% tuition fee waiver | Renewable annually subject to minimum CGPA |
Need/EWS Scholarship | Annual family income below INR 2–4 lakh; valid income certificate | Up to 50% fee waiver | Priority for Rajasthan domicile; limited seats |
Single Girl Child Award | Applicant is the only girl child in family; affidavit required | Flat INR 10,000 fee reduction | Non-renewable; awarded once during course |
Sports Achievement Scholarship | District/state/national-level representation in recognized sports | Up to 25% fee concession | Must submit relevant sports certificates |
Defense/Paramilitary Ward Scholarship | Applicant is child of defense/paramilitary personnel; valid ID proof | 25% tuition fee waiver | Verification required from organization |
Domicile Scholarship | Permanent residence in Rajasthan; domicile certificate needed | INR 5,000 concession on first year fee | Subject to annual quota |
Alumni Family Scholarship | Parent or sibling previously graduated from Kisan Law College | Flat INR 7,500 fee waiver | Available for first year only |
Kisan Law College Additional Notes
Scholarships at Kisan Law College are renewable where specified, subject to maintaining a minimum CGPA of 6.0, expected attendance of 75%, and adherence to conduct norms. Students usually cannot combine multiple scholarships, except for minor category awards that do not exceed total tuition. Each program maintains yearly caps and quotas as per college policy. Awards are based on verification and may change if eligibility requirements are updated; applicants should check with the admissions office for the latest rules before applying.
